The next SME annual meeting will be held in Salt Lake City on February 22 – March 2, 2022. We will be hosting four Belt Conveyance technical sessions and hope you will consider sharing your expertise, experience, and new ideas with the BMH community.
Since the 2021 sessions were postponed, we're looking forward to receiving a record number of abstracts and to produce the best technical BMH symposiums yet. With your help we can do this. We will also be conducting a short course on BMH the weekend before the show and will have our annual poster session on Tuesday evening so I'm sure we'll have a large number of attendees.
The topics of the four BMH symposiums will be:
- Bulk Material Handling; Advanced Technologies for Designing and Modeling Conveyor Systems
- Bulk Material Handling; Criteria for Design and Specification of Conveyor System Components
- Bulk Material Handling; Designing and Operating Conveyor Systems for Zero Harm
- Bulk Material Handling; Tools for Improving Conveyor System Reliability and Efficiency
The deadline for submitting your abstracts is August 1, 2021.
If you submitted an abstract for the delayed 2021 symposiums you will have to resubmit your abstract.
